The Myth of the Lucky Gambler

There exists a common stereotype surrounding the ‘lucky gambler’—one who defies the odds and comes out ahead consistently. These tales often fail to account for the many players who experience losses, a crucial part of the gaming experience that is rarely highlighted. It’s vital to recognize that for every winner that makes headlines, there are hundreds, if not thousands, of players who leave empty-handed. This myth perpetuates the false hope that winning is merely a game of chance rather than a probability governed by complex mathematics.

Consequences of Misleading Narratives

The spread of fake winning stories can lead to dire consequences. Many individuals may be lured into gambling without fully understanding the inherent risks, believing in the myth of easy money. The reality, however, is that gambling should be approached primarily as a form of entertainment rather than a reliable source of income. This misunderstanding can result in dangerous gambling behaviors, including addiction and significant financial loss.

Staying Grounded in Reality

For those venturing into the world of casinos, it is essential to approach the experience with a balanced mindset. Understanding that winning is not the norm and that loss is a common outcome can help players manage their expectations. Engaging in responsible gambling practices, setting limits, and recognizing the difference between entertainment and investment can pave the way for a healthier relationship with gambling.
